huskies: merge 1053

This commit is contained in:
dave
2026-05-14 18:32:43 +00:00
parent bb5abcd042
commit 96e227d8d4
7 changed files with 215 additions and 0 deletions
+4
View File
@@ -71,6 +71,8 @@ impl AgentRuntime for ClaudeCodeRuntime {
aborted_signal: !result.exit_ok && result.session_id.is_none(),
session_id: result.session_id,
token_usage: result.token_usage,
rate_limit_exit: result.rate_limit_exit,
rate_limit_reset_at: result.rate_limit_reset_at,
}),
Err(e) if ctx.session_id_to_resume.is_some() && ctx.fresh_prompt.is_some() => {
// Resume failed — fall back to a fresh session without --resume.
@@ -103,6 +105,8 @@ impl AgentRuntime for ClaudeCodeRuntime {
&& fallback_result.session_id.is_none(),
session_id: fallback_result.session_id,
token_usage: fallback_result.token_usage,
rate_limit_exit: fallback_result.rate_limit_exit,
rate_limit_reset_at: fallback_result.rate_limit_reset_at,
})
}
Err(e) => Err(e),